Chapter 1663: An Hour

"You!" Yan Xuehen glared at him, her chest heaving, clearly in turmoil.

After a long pause, she took a deep breath. "I told you, I've forgotten what happened that time."

"Have you really forgotten?" Zu An deliberately checked his system backend. Seeing no rage points, the corner of his mouth curved into a slight smile.

"Of course!" Yan Xuehen's face was frosty as she turned to leave.

Zu An sighed. "If you had really forgotten, after being kissed just now, you would have already drawn your sword and fought me to the death."

Given Yan Xuehen's usual temperament, let alone kissing her, she would probably draw her sword if a man even touched her hand.

Hearing his words, Yan Xuehen nearly stumbled. She turned back, her eyes fixed on him with hostility. "Are you asking for it? You're not satisfied unless I kill you?"

Zu An laughed. "Not only am I satisfied, I'm delighted! It proves I'm still in your heart."

Yan Xuehen took a deep breath, barely managing to calm her turbulent emotions. "Don't be so narcissistic. The only reason I'm not killing you is because you're Chuuyan's husband, and I don't want to upset her."

"Alright, alright, I believe you," Zu An said, grinning as he watched her. This woman had a unique charm even when she was angry.

Listening to his clearly insincere words, Yan Xuehen almost exploded. "What exactly do you want?"

She made up her mind: if he dared to utter any more foolish talk about "embracing both," she would immediately draw her sword and cut out his tongue.

Zu An dropped his smile and said solemnly, "I know there are too many difficulties between us, and I truly don't know how to resolve them. I also don't want to make you unhappy... So, how about you be my girlfriend for one hour? After that, we'll go our separate ways, and I won't bother you anymore."

"A girlfriend for one hour? What does that mean?" Yan Xuehen frowned slightly. She should have felt relieved hearing him say he wouldn't pester her anymore, but for some reason, she wasn't particularly happy.

"It takes about an hour or so to get back to Mount Zi from here. During this journey, let's truly be a couple. Once we reach Mount Zi, we'll become complete strangers; I'll forget what happened and stop bothering you," Zu An explained.

Yan Xuehen's heart stirred. If this meant he would stop pestering her, perhaps it wasn't a bad deal...

Ultimately, her rationality prevailed. There had to be a clear end between them.

Being a couple for one hour and sealing away that memory might also allow her to achieve complete peace of mind, no longer feeling anxious and uncertain as before.

She took a deep breath. "Alright, but you're not allowed to do anything strange!"

"Of course, couples do couple-y things," Zu An quickly clarified when he saw her expression change drastically. "But I certainly won't do what you're thinking, since we'll be flying back."

As he spoke, a memory flashed in his mind of back in Qingqiu Country, where it wasn't impossible to... in the sky. That fox queen had indeed been very alluring...

"I feel like your smile is mischievous," Yan Xuehen frowned slightly. However, she figured that while flying in the sky, he wouldn't have the opportunity to do anything inappropriate, so she agreed. "Fine, I hope you keep your word."

Hearing her agreement, Zu An joyfully darted over and took her hand. It was cool and smooth, like jade.

Yan Xuehen's body trembled, and she instinctively tried to pull her hand away. "What are you doing!"

"Isn't holding hands normal for a couple?" Zu An looked at her with a bewildered expression.

Yan Xuehen's breath caught. But then she thought it was only for an hour anyway, and after a moment's hesitation, she didn't resist.

The two walked together beneath the night sky, the occasional chirping of insects making the surroundings seem even quieter.

Feeling the warmth radiating from his palm, Yan Xuehen felt a little uncomfortable. To break the awkward silence, she asked, "What exactly happened at the Prefect's mansion just now?"

Zu An gave her a general account of what had just transpired. Breathing in the faint, delicate fragrance that wafted through the air was quite a pleasant experience.

"The Emperor is truly powerful. I didn't dare get close just now, fearing he'd detect me," Yan Xuehen said, still feeling a lingering trepidation.

"Was that a Yin Spirit or Yang Spirit of an Earth Immortal just now?" Zu An asked. She was a renowned grandmaster of long standing and knew much more about such matters than he did.

"From what you described, that was clearly his Yang Spirit. However, in all these years, I've heard of him manifesting a few times, but never heard of him revealing his Yang Spirit. It seems he truly treats you differently," Yan Xuehen remarked with emotion.

"What's 'different'? He just thought something was amiss here at Mount Zi," Zu An said dismissively.

"What do you mean?" Yan Xuehen was startled, naturally catching the underlying implication.

Zu An didn't hide anything from her, explaining that Zhao Hao had sent him under the guise of repairing the Mount Zi palace, but in reality, it was to eliminate various potential threats.

Yan Xuehen smiled faintly. "So, you suspect that the gathering of the Nine Daoist Sects at Mount Zi could be detrimental to the Emperor. If that's the case, why are you telling me? I'm also a member of the Nine Daoist Sects."

Zu An quietly gazed at her exquisite, flawless face. "Because we are a couple. Couples are the most intimate people in the world, so why would I need to hide anything from you?"

Yan Xuehen's heart fluttered. Was this the weight of the word "couple"?

However, she couldn't quite withstand his intense gaze and slightly averted her eyes. "Don't worry. The Emperor is so powerful; even all the sect masters of the Nine Daoist Sects combined aren't his match. Why would they do something as foolish as throwing an egg against a rock?"

"You never know..." Zu An's expression suddenly changed. "Oh no, if I can summon the Emperor using this golden token, can he also use it to monitor my every move?"

He was a huge rebel, with too many secrets that the Emperor couldn't know.

Seeing his nervous expression, Yan Xuehen couldn't help but smile. "Don't worry. He merely left a wisp of his essence on your golden token, allowing him to sense your summons when necessary. To achieve constant monitoring, he would have to attach a part of his Yang Spirit or Yin Spirit to it. But that would be a potential danger even for an Earth Immortal. If you were to encounter a powerful enemy who took the opportunity to destroy that wisp of divine soul on the token, it would be a severe blow to the Emperor's power."

She looked at Zu An. "Although you have many secrets, in the Emperor's eyes, you're definitely not worth him taking such a big risk. Moreover, you usually keep the golden token in your storage space, so even if he did tamper with it, he wouldn't be able to monitor your movements."

Zu An let out a sigh of relief, his mood lightening. "It seems you're always paying attention to me; you even knew I keep the golden token in my storage space."

Yan Xuehen looked a little uncomfortable, and spat, "I'm not blind."

"By the way, from your tone just now, it seems you believe the King of Yan and don't think he's the killer of the Seventh Golden Token Holder?"

"Hmm, that old fox wouldn't tell me the truth even when he was in dire straits, and vaguely told me to investigate the Carefree Pavilion," Zu An sneered. "If that's the case, he deserves it."

"It seems you don't want to investigate the Carefree Pavilion," Yan Xuehen said, blinking as she observed him.

Zu An hesitated for a moment, then nodded. "To be honest, someone at the Carefree Pavilion is my friend, and she's been very good to me. Why would I investigate just because the King of Yan said so? The King of Yan had a motive, the capability, and there's enough evidence against him anyway."

"Your friend at the Carefree Pavilion must be a woman, and a beautiful one at that," Yan Xuehen scoffed, though a warmth spread through her heart, as he had shared such a private matter with her.

Zu An's expression stiffened. "It has nothing to do with whether she's beautiful or not; the main thing is that she's my friend."

"Of course. Ugly people can't be your friends," Yan Xuehen rolled her eyes, directly exposing his true nature.

Zu An was speechless. On the surface, this woman was a taciturn ice beauty, but he never expected her to have such a sharp tongue.

At this moment, Yan Xuehen suddenly spoke. "You'd better stay away from the Carefree Pavilion in the future. Being too close to them won't do you any good."

Zu An was startled, sensing a hidden meaning in her words. "Why?"

Yan Xuehen hesitated, then slowly began, "What I'm about to tell you, you mustn't reveal to anyone else, especially not to those in the imperial court."

Zu An's heart tightened. "Alright!"

"Due to some historical reasons concerning White Jade Capital, I learned that the Carefree Pavilion is very likely connected to the imperial family of the Meng Dynasty," Yan Xuehen said slowly.

"The Meng Dynasty? The one replaced by our dynasty's founding emperor?" Zu An was startled.

Yan Xuehen nodded. "Truth be told, the Great Zhou Dynasty's strength was built upon the foundations laid by the Meng Dynasty. Back then, the Meng Dynasty was also a glorious empire, and Daoist sects were highly respected within it... However, a certain Meng emperor, after ascending the throne due to a power struggle with his brothers, became highly wary of his siblings and other imperial grandmasters. Subsequent emperors followed his policy, becoming extremely cautious of the imperial clan and preventing them from holding power."

"Initially, this was normal, but coincidentally, several successive emperors had very short lifespans. This led to some ministers becoming veterans across multiple reigns. With young emperors and constant wars against the demon race, power gradually fell into the hands of influential elder statesmen."

Zu An sighed. "Our dynasty's Grand Ancestor was the most powerful official at that time."

After arriving in this world, he had desperately researched its background. Although this period of history was deliberately suppressed by the authorities, as a Brocade Guard, he could access information ordinary people couldn't.

Yan Xuehen nodded slightly. "Indeed. Our dynasty's Grand Ancestor accumulated immense prestige fighting the demon race back then, and replacing the Meng Dynasty later was a natural progression. The imperial clan, who should have protected the Meng Dynasty, had been suppressed for so many years that their power was no longer sufficient to stop any of it."

"Of course, it was a glorious dynasty after all. The Meng imperial family was still somewhat dissatisfied with Grand Ancestor Zhou's usurpation and amassed strength to launch several relatively large rebellions. However, they all ultimately failed, and the Zhou Dynasty authorities brutally suppressed these Meng remnants. Many years later, the voice of the Meng imperial family was rarely heard."

She paused, then added, "And the Carefree Pavilion rose during that very period."

"Fewer than three people in all of White Jade Capital know this secret, so I hope you don't put me in a difficult position."

Zu An's mind was in turmoil. He never expected the Carefree Pavilion to be connected to the former imperial family. Even the Embroidered Tower might not know this. For Yan Xuehen to know, it was likely due to the White Jade Capital's close ties with the Meng Dynasty back then.

He couldn't help but grasp Yan Xuehen's hands, saying emotionally, "You actually told me such a top-secret matter about White Jade Capital."

A blush spread across Yan Xuehen's face. She pursed her lips and whispered, "Aren't we a couple? You just said there's no need for secrets between couples."

Bathed in moonlight, she seemed to glow like crystal jade, emanating a soft, captivating aura.

Moved, Zu An could no longer resist pulling her into his embrace, holding her tightly.

Yan Xuehen's body stiffened. Instinctively, she wanted to push him away, but her hands lifted several times before finally resting gently on his shoulders. After all, it was only for an hour...
